The dust has settled upon the 'accidental death' that took place in a furniture store parking lot near Augsburg. The speedy Mercedes GL63 AMG, piloted by Günther A., met its fiery demise, leaving behind a trail of debris and shattered dreams. In a built-up area, the vehicle threatened pedestrians with its breakneck speed, reaching over 100 km/h.

This fatal race ended in a harrowing bend, where the sharp turn necessitated the 'SUV's' sudden maneuver. Günther A., tragically, lost control of the heavy, 2.5-ton behemoth. In a calamitous dance with gravity, the Mercedes launched across the parking lot, colliding with shopping cart racks, sending merchandise skyward. Two frightened shoppers, fearing for their lives, dashed away as the deafening roar of metal gave way to silence.

tragic toll

The driver's choice to put speed before safety resulted in damage beyond repair. The woman who shared his driver's seat paid the ultimate price, her life lost to the chaotic events. Two chilling witnesses in the back seat limped away with their own tales of survival. Emergency services arriving at the scene likened the wreckage to a battlefield or a debris field.
